Bug Description
Binary package hint: tsclient
When I give in host name, user name and press return or klick on connect, host name pull down box pulls down and lock the whole gnome session. tsclient window went away and rdp session window starts. But the open pull down box of tsclient prevents from react to keyboard or mouse inputs.
The only way to get out of this is to change to console (Ctrl-Alt-F1) and kill tsclient process. Afterwards all works fine again.
